Excerpt:

Hitting Andrews Air Force Base for a round of golf, President Obama and Bill Clinton this afternoon are revisiting the pastime that forged their political relationship. The two are joined by U.S. Trade Representative Ron Kirk and Virginia gubernatorial candidate Terry McAuliffe, according to the White House pool report. It's the third golf outing for Mr. Obama since winning re-election, and his second ever with the former president. Clinton associates have said when he received an invitation from the president to join him for a round Sept. 24, 2011, they took it as the first sign Mr. Obama was getting serious about his second bid for the White House and wanted Mr. Clinton's fabled retail campaigning skills on his side - "Why else would he spend hours on a golf course being lectured by Clinton?" the New Yorker summarized.
